FINAL CALL FOR PAPERS
Symposium on LOGICAL FOUNDATIONS O= F COMPUTER SCIENCE (LFCS=E2=80=9922), January 10-13, 2022.

LF= CS Steering Committee: Anil Nerode, (Ithaca, NY, General Chair); Stephen Co= ok (Toronto); Dirk van Dalen (Utrecht); Yuri Matiyasevich (St.Petersburg, R= ussia); Samuel Buss (San Diego); Andre Scedrov (Philadelphia, PA); Dana Sco= tt, (Pittsburgh, PA - Berkeley, CA).

LFCS topics of interest i= nclude, but are not limited to: constructive mathematics and type theory; h= omotopy type theory; logic, automata, and automatic structures; computabili= ty and randomness; logical foundations of programming; logical aspects of c= omputational complexity; parameterized complexity;  logic programming = and constraints; automated deduction and interactive theorem proving; logic= al methods in protocol and program verification;  logical methods in p= rogram specification and extraction; domain theory logics; logical foundati= ons of database theory; equational logic and term rewriting; lambda and com= binatory calculi; categorical logic and topological semantics; linear logic= ; epistemic and temporal logics; intelligent and multiple agent system logi= cs; logics of proof and justification; nonmonotonic reasoning; logic in gam= e theory and social software; logic of hybrid systems; distributed system l= ogics; mathematical fuzzy logic; system design logics; other logics in comp= uter science.


LFCS=E2=80=9922 Program Committee Chair is Serge= i Artemov (New York, NY).

Submission details.
Proceedings will= be published in the Springer LNCS series. Submissions should be made elect= ronically via easychair
ht= tps://easychair.org/my/conference?conf=3Dlfcs22# .
Submitted papers must be in pdf/12pt format and of no = more than 15 pages, present work not previously published, and must not be = submitted concurrently to another conference with refereed proceedings.

A traditional post-conference volume of selected LFCS'22 papers w= ill be published in the Journal of Logic and Computation in 2022.
LFCS issues the best student paper award named after John Barkley Ros= ser Sr. (1907-1989), a prominent American logician with fundamental contrib= utions in both Mathematics and Computer Science.

Important Dat= es.
Submissions deadline: midnight September 12, 2021, any time zone.<= br class=3D"">Notificat= ion: October 10, 2021.
Symposium dates: January 10-13, 2022.
